Many people ask, what is quilling? Quilling, also known as paper filigree, is an art form that transforms strips of paper into unique designs. The paper strips are rolled, twisted, looped, and curled, to form shapes and patterns. These shapes can then be glued together in many different ways to create artwork, jewelry, greeting cards and more.
